Job Description
Adecco is hiring Event Staff to support a high-energy event in the Speedway, Indiana area. This is a short-term opportunity ideal for individuals who enjoy working with people in a fast-paced, customer-focused environment.

Position Overview:
- As Event Staff supporting a vendor booth, you will assist with selling and renting audio equipment such as earplugs and radio/scanner headsets. You will play a key role in helping attendees have a smooth and enjoyable event experience.
Responsibilities:
- + Work at a vendor booth selling and renting earplugs and headset/scanner devices + Assist customers with product selection and basic transactions + Explain how audio equipment works in a clear and friendly manner + Program radio/scanner devices using provided frequencies + Support customers who may be unfamiliar with the technology + Maintain a professional, energetic, and customer-focused attitude •
Qualifications:
- + Strong customer service and communication skills + Comfortable learning and explaining basic technology + Ability to work in a fast-paced event environment + Reliable and punctual for all scheduled dates + Previous event or retail experience is a plus, but not required If you're dependable, and enjoy engaging with people, we'd love to hear from you!
